A Prep League fan brought up an interesting point on the blog last weekend regarding the Star-News rankings in boys basketball.
He wrote:
So Flintridge Prep beats Maranatha, Maranatha beats Poly, and then Poly beats Flintridge Prep. \ tie in the Star-News Top Ten poll?
As of last week, Flintridge Prep was No. 3, Pasadena Poly No. 4 and Maranatha No. 6 behind Keppel at No. 5.
Those rankings will play out come Wednesday when the new rankings are published, but the ones that count are the CIF-SS’, which determine playoff seeding, and as it turns out, neither play in the same division.
Flintridge Prep (17-5, 6-1 in Prep League) is No. 1 in Division 5AA, Pasadena Poly (19-2, 4-1 in Prep League) is No. 4 in Division 5A, and Maranatha is No. 2 in Division 4A.
